A ball moving with velocity 2 m/s collides head on with another stationary ball of double the mass. If the coefficient of restitution is 0.5, then their velocities (in m/s) after collision will be:
Options
(a) 0, 1
(b) 1, 1
(c) 1, 0.5
(d) 0, 2
Correct Answer:
0, 1
